Cobb merits the title of Paducah's favorite native son, and WHEREAS, Many titles can be assigned to Irvin Cobb--writer, humorist, raconteur, local colorist, humorist, reporter, autobiographer, actor, master of ceremonies, but, most importantly, "Duke of Paducah", and WHEREAS, In his prolific career, Irvin S. Cobb produced 66 books and over 5,000 newspaper and magazine articles, and WHEREAS, Irvin Cobb ranks as one of America's greatest local colorist writers and during his lifetime was recognized as one of America's most respected newspaper reporters and magazine article writers, and WHEREAS, 1994 marks the 50th anniversary of Irvin Cobb's death.
